About Carlos von Plessing

Carlos von Plessing is a scholar working on Biophysics, Pharmaceutical Science and Biomaterials, having authored 20 papers that have together received 383 indexed citations. Recurring topics across this work include Spectroscopy Techniques in Biomedical and Chemical Research (5 papers), Spectroscopy and Chemometric Analyses (5 papers) and Nanocomposite Films for Food Packaging (4 papers). The work is most often cited by research in Pharmaceutical Science (80 citations), Biomaterials (105 citations) and Molecular Medicine (18 citations). Carlos von Plessing has collaborated with scholars based in Chile, Germany and Venezuela. Frequent co-authors include Apolinaria García, Galo Cárdenas, Carlos Fuentes Rojas, Luis E. Hernández, Marcos Fernández, Estrella Aspé, Katherina Fernández, Marc Schneider, Rodrigo Del Río and Rosario del P. Castillo. Their work appears in journals such as Food Chemistry, Journal of Controlled Release and Journal of Pharmaceutical Sciences.
